The body of Chinese national killed in Mogadishu hotel attack reaches home

The body of Chinese citizen killed last week in Mogadishu hotel attack has reached home in Jinan, the capital of east china Shandong province on Sunday.

More than 1,000 people, including representatives from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, the Shandong provincial government and the armed police force attended the funeral ceremony of   Mr. Zhang Nan.

The deceased served in a detachment in Shandong’s Linyi City before he was sent to Somalia to be a security officer in the Chinese embassy last year.

More than 15 people lost their lives and over 20 others were wounded when a lorry laden with explosives was detonated at the gate of luxurious Jazeera Palace hotel in Mogadishu on 26thJune.

Armed group Al Shabaab has claimed the responsibility for the attack on the hotel near the vicinity of the international airport which also host key diplomatic missions such as China, Qatar, Kenya and Egypt.
